Squaw Lake
Squaw Lake has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$21,250. Population has held roughly steady since 2000. 5%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 28%. Median home value has risen by half since 2000, reaching $58,800. The poverty rate of 71.8% is well above the national figure. Households here earn about 63% less than the Minnesota median.

How many people live in Squaw Lake, Minnesota?
Squaw Lake, Minnesota has about 107 residents according to the 2010 American Community Survey.
What is the median household income in Squaw Lake, Minnesota?
The typical household in Squaw Lake, Minnesota earns about $21,250 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.
Is Squaw Lake, Minnesota expensive?
In Squaw Lake, Minnesota, the median home is worth about $58,800, and the typical rent is about $240 a month.
How educated are people in Squaw Lake, Minnesota?
About 5.1% of adults age 25 and over in Squaw Lake, Minnesota h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
What is the poverty rate in Squaw Lake, Minnesota?
About 71.8% of people in Squaw Lake, Minnesota live below the federal poverty line.
